Supply Chain Management: Assessing Costs and Linkages in the Wheat Value Chain

The objective of this study was to compare firm-level strategic decision information with integrated supply chain data for grain elevators, flour mills, and bakeries. The term "supply chain" refers to all component firms within a particular industry. For example, the wheat products supply chain consists of farmers, elevators, mills, and bakeries. In this study a model was developed to first, evaluate the information requirements for coordinating the wheat supply chain, and second, evaluate the costs of supply chain strategies.

Final Report

Date: May 1996
Authors: Matt Titus and Frank J. Dooley
